Cambodia has identified China’s rapid progress in robotics, artificial intelligence (AI), and smart manufacturing as a valuable model for accelerating digital transformation and strengthening technological cooperation between ASEAN and China.
The observation was made during a visit by ASEAN delegates to SIASUN Robot & Automation Co., Ltd., one of China’s leading robotics and intelligent manufacturing companies, as part of the 2026 ASEAN-China Media Cooperation Forum held in Shenyang, Liaoning Province.
China’s Smart Manufacturing Model Draws ASEAN Interest
During the visit, participants were introduced to a range of advanced automation technologies, intelligent production systems, and robotics solutions that have helped transform China’s manufacturing sector.
Prak Thaveak Amida, Undersecretary of State at Cambodia’s Ministry of Information and Head of the Secretariat of the International Affairs Coordination Committee, said the technologies demonstrated how China has successfully evolved from conventional manufacturing toward a highly digitalized and innovation-driven industrial ecosystem.
According to him, the true value lies not only in the robots themselves but in the seamless integration of artificial intelligence, automation, sensors, data analytics, and connected production systems.
Intelligent Automation Driving Efficiency and Quality
Mr. Thaveak Amida noted that advanced manufacturing technologies have the potential to significantly improve operational efficiency, reduce repetitive manual tasks, enhance workplace safety, and deliver more consistent product quality.
He emphasized that intelligent automation should be viewed as a complement to human labor rather than a replacement for workers. By leveraging technology effectively, businesses can boost productivity while creating new opportunities for economic development and innovation.
Lessons for Cambodia’s Digital Economy Goals
Cambodia sees China’s experience in industrial modernization as a useful reference point as the country works toward building a stronger digital economy and digitally connected society.
The Cambodian official said exposure to emerging technologies such as AI, robotics, and smart manufacturing can help support national priorities including workforce development, vocational education, industrial upgrading, and digital skills training.
As Cambodia seeks to increase competitiveness in a technology-driven global economy, knowledge sharing and technology transfer will play an increasingly important role in future growth strategies.

SIASUN: A Pioneer in China’s Robotics Industry
Founded in 2000 and affiliated with the China Academy of Sciences, SIASUN Robot & Automation Co., Ltd. has established itself as one of China’s most influential robotics and intelligent manufacturing companies.
Headquartered in Shenyang, Liaoning Province, and publicly listed on the Shenzhen Stock Exchange, the company develops advanced automation systems, industrial robots, and smart manufacturing technologies that support a wide range of industries both in China and internationally.
Its continued innovation has helped position China among the world’s leading players in robotics, artificial intelligence, and next-generation manufacturing technologies.
